Climate
| Month | Rain (in) | Snow (in) | Temp (°F) |
|---|---|---|---|
| Jan | 3 | 32 | 26 |
| Feb | 3 | 29 | 29 |
| Mar | 3 | 26 | 38 |
| Apr | 2 | 17 | 45 |
| May | 2 | 6 | 54 |
| Jun | 1 | 1 | 63 |
| Jul | 1 | 0 | 70 |
| Aug | 1 | 0 | 69 |
| Sep | 2 | 1 | 60 |
| Oct | 2 | 6 | 48 |
| Nov | 3 | 25 | 36 |
| Dec | 3 | 38 | 27 |
